Hi Paul,



Unfortunately it will not be possible for the SCBO to re-draft this comment now. There are 48 hours until the submission deadline, and we have developed this comment over five calls and numerous conversations on our mailing list, which has had participation from all stakeholder groups on this topic since December. This comment has not changed substantially in the two weeks that a draft has been shared on the Council's mailing list. I cannot ask SCBO members to re-draft something now as I am aware some are offline or traveling today and/or tomorrow.



I was certainly under the impression that members of the SCBO had taken the comment back to their respective stakeholder group and/or constituency for feedback already, and certainly, feedback had been received and the comment re-drafted already. This might be something that individual stakeholder groups and/or constituencies want to address with their members and/or subject matter experts on the SCBO.



That said, the comment will not be submitted if there is an objection raised by a member of the Council, and I do note that Michele has objected already.



In terms of how we move forward, if the Council had small edits, I would feel comfortable resolving these over email with the SCBO, but what we are talking about here is a re-write and removal of bullet points that the SCBO has discussed, and I think that can't happen without a fuller contingency of SCBO members.



But the Council could either prepare a fresh comment that reflects the views now being expressed, or remove the language about this comment being prepared by the SCBO and trim down the existing comment to a level where the Council is comfortable with it.

Ayden,



I have the draft into the IPC for review and comment, but my initial take (and this is a personal view, not necessarily the view if the IPC), but this document goes way beyond what I thought the purpose of this Standing Committee would be.  I was under the impression that this group would address those things within the purview of the GNSO Council (PDP development.  Full stop.) and leave other issues to the C/SG’s.  This document goes much further than that – for example, it jumps to the conclusion that the ALAC is over resourced and under representative.  I’m not sure that is a Council position.  In fact, I’m pretty sure that has never been in front of any of us at the table as a matter of voting.  Michele’s point about Staff and Board funding is another example.



While I respect the idea behind this Standing Committee, I don’t think it can be used as a blunt instrument for us to try to excise anything that the committee members don’t particularly like about ICANN (the reference to “secret contracts” for example).



Again, the IPC may tell me something different after they have read it, but my impression is that this document needs to go back to the team for a quick redraft focusing on PDP issues.
